Country
Vietnam
(pop. 86 mil) continues to gain in popularity as a travel destination.
Although the country's war history is remembered by locals and those
abroad, Vietnam is a peaceful place looking to the future. The country
has enjoyed economic growth since the government's Doi Moi reforms
in the 1980's, while the culture is strongly influenced by Buddhism
and Confucianism with strong emphasis on the family. Cosmic Volunteers
has been sending volunteers to Vietnam since 2005, after visits
by Cosmic's founder Scott Burke.
Location
The 2-Week Winter Break in Vietnam is located in the town of Ho
Chi Minh City in south Vietnam. Ho Chi Minh (pop. 6.5
mil), also known by locals as Saigon, is Vietnam's largest city
and economic hub, a bustling, very hot, and safe city. The locations
of the shelters we work with are in several Districts (1, 4, 6,
etc).

Volunteer Projects
Your volunteer work will involve a combination of humanitarian work
and physical work with children's shelters in Ho
Chi Minh City. You will spend time with children playing
games, arts & crafts, and sports. You will also take part in
painting, gardening, and cleanup work at the shelter.

Accommodations and Meals
Accommodations are in guesthouses, in same-sex rooms. The accommodations
will be basic but clean. Food will be local Vietnamese cuisine (rice,
vegetables, meat, fish, beans, fruit) with vegetarians and vegans
easily accommodated.
Local Transportation
Cosmic Volunteers' staff will meet you at the airport in Ho Chi
Minh, transport you to the guesthouse and project location, provide
you with an orientation and 24 hour support, and drop you off at
the airport at the end of the program. Daily transport during the
program will be by shared taxi.
